    There is a really popular sausage here that is made from horse meat mostly, called "метка", mettwurst. It's originally from Kazakstan region I believe but now it's made in Finland also (from other than horse meats too) and I've seen it in eastern europe, germany (where I believe it's popular too) and so on.

    I'm gonna soak my S1203XX tomorrow, curious how the goat patch will react...

    Depends how hot your water is. Mine got fucked and went dark, but it is only a patch.

    Soak them as hot as you want but leave the patch outside of it (by using a string or whatever method). Submerge the whole jeans when the water has cooled down. Thats what I do! :)
